By India Today Web Desk: Brazilian soccer royalty Pele has been identified with a respiratory an infection however stays in a secure situation, a medical report from hospital Albert Einstein mentioned on Friday, 2 December, reported information company Reuters from Sau Paulo.
“The medical team diagnosed a respiratory infection, which is being treated with antibiotics. The response has been adequate, and the patient, who remains in a common room, is stable, with general improvement in health status,” the hospital mentioned..
The 82-year previous will stay hospitalized for the subsequent few days to proceed therapy, his medical employees added.
Pele was admitted to the hospital in Sao Paulo on Tuesday to reevaluate his therapy for most cancers after he had a tumor faraway from his colon in September 2021.
On Thursday, the previous captain of the Brazil nationwide staff posted a photograph on Instagram thanking his supporters for the optimistic messages he has obtained.
“Friends, I am at the hospital making my monthly visit,” he mentioned within the publish. “It’s always nice to receive positive messages like this. Thanks to Qatar for this tribute, and to everyone who sends me good vibes!”

Pele, who has led Brazil to 3 World Cup titles – 1958, 1962 and 1970 – has suffered well being points lately, however has remained lively in social media.
Last month, he mentioned he hoped to see Brazil’s nationwide squad seize a record-extending sixth title in Qatar.
